Heparan sulfate glucosamine 3-O-sulfotransferase 6 (HS3ST6)

Sulfotransferase that utilizes 3'-phospho-5'-adenylyl sulfate (PAPS) to catalyze the transfer of a sulfo group to heparan sulfate. The substrate-specific O-sulfation generates an enzyme-modified heparan sulfate which acts as a binding receptor to Herpes Simplex Virus-1 (HSV-1) and permits its entry.

Unlike 3- OST-1, doesn't convert non-anticoagulant heparan sulfate to anticoagulant heparan sulfate. .
